California Wildfires Displace Thousands, Heighten Risks
Wildfires in Los Angeles have caused significant displacement, particularly affecting the city's homeless population, which faces unique challenges during such disasters. Evacuation shelters are overwhelmed, and organizations are scrambling to assist newly homeless individuals while existing shelters are at risk. Concurrently, the mental health impact of the wildfires is becoming evident, with increased anxiety, depression, and PTSD reported among residents and first responders who experience trauma from loss and destruction. Filipino caregivers exemplified resilience by evacuating with elderly patients and supporting their communities amid the crisis, despite inadequate protective measures. Furthermore, experts highlight the urgent need for communities to build resilience against wildfires, noting that the urban landscape exacerbates the destruction. As the situation evolves, both local government responses and community preparedness are under scrutiny for their effectiveness in mitigating the disaster's impact.
